diff options
author | Jonathan Bakker <xc-racer2@live.ca> | 2020-05-08 14:14:00 -0700 |
---|---|---|
committer | Jonathan Cameron <Jonathan.Cameron@huawei.com> | 2020-05-16 17:31:12 +0100 |
commit | 754718a5b43c851546c3bb70e8d41bf81cb42b30 (patch) | |
tree | 920da4779d768c14958b68249b5d8484b6bf9859 /drivers/iio/resolver | |
parent | 5cb1a5481cc3a1101457abd6abffc9b168bc7bb4 (diff) | |
download | linux-754718a5b43c851546c3bb70e8d41bf81cb42b30.tar.bz2 |
iio: adc: Add scaling support to exynos adc driver
Currently the driver only exposes the raw counts. As we
have the regulator voltage and the maximum value (stored in
the data mask), we can trivially produce a scaling fraction
of voltage / max value.
This assumes that the regulator voltage is in fact the max
voltage, which appears to be the case for all mainline dts
and cross referenced with the public Exynos4412 and S5PV210
datasheets.
Signed-off-by: Jonathan Bakker <xc-racer2@live.ca>
Reviewed-by: Krzysztof Kozlowski <krzk@kernel.org>
Signed-off-by: Jonathan Cameron <Jonathan.Cameron@huawei.com>
Diffstat (limited to 'drivers/iio/resolver')
0 files changed, 0 insertions, 0 deletions